Speaking Practice in Deutschclub Universitas Negeri Malang
Abstract
Speaking is one of the hardest language skills and it is relatively difficult to master. Nevertheless, the german students learn the skill through the learning activities, intracuricular, cocuricular and extracuricular. The aim of this research is to describe the speaking practice in Deutschclub and the influence of the participation in Deutschclub on the speaking ability. The research used the descriptive quantitative method and there are two instruments used to collect the data. The first intsrument ist questionnaires about speaking practice of german students in the year 2018 in Deutschclub, the learning activity in Deutschclub and the speaking ability. The second instrument is the documentation from the grades and tasks from the students. The sample is 68 german students in the year 2018, who took the course Konversation I.
According to the results of the reasearch, it can be summarized that most of german students do speaking practice and train in the planned time. However, there are some aspects of speaking skills, that were not fulfilled, although they got und learned them in the course. It was found, that Deutschclub can be an answer to the problems and for the german students, who want to improve their speakings skill with each other. They can also discuss without hesitation about german language und culture, so that they can establish contacts with other german students.
